What is a natural gas compressor?

A natural gas compressor is a machine or equipment used to increase the pressure of natural gas by reducing its volume. Compressors are essential in the natural gas industry for transporting gas through pipelines over long distances, as higher pressure is needed to move the gas efficiently. They play a critical role in gas processing plants, pipeline transmission, and storage facilities. Natural gas compressors come in various types, such as reciprocating, centrifugal, and rotary screw, each suited for different applications.

What does a natural gas compressor operator do?

As a Natural Gas Compressor operator, your daily responsibilities include monitoring and controlling compressor stations to ensure the safe and efficient movement of natural gas through pipelines. This involves inspecting equipment, recording operational data, performing routine maintenance, and responding quickly to any alarms or irregularities. You'll also collaborate closely with maintenance teams and control room personnel to address technical issues and uphold safety standards. Attention to detail and strong troubleshooting skills are key to succeeding in this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a natural gas compressor operator?

To thrive as a Natural Gas Compressor Operator, you need mechanical aptitude, basic knowledge of gas compression systems, and a high school diploma or equivalent, with additional technical training often preferred. Familiarity with SCADA systems, gas measurement instruments, and routine maintenance tools is typically required. Attention to detail, problem-solving skills, and effective communication help operators quickly address issues and work safely with team members. These skills and qualities are essential to ensure safe, efficient, and reliable compressor station operations in the natural gas industry.
